Output 62b2bd6311e4e1a7a3fdcb28fa9421c0b585b5c79b9e8b8135c46dc25d897995:0

value
32872575
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8104e2b757d179136256813695a7df6a2691edb9 OP_EQUALVERIFY OP_CHECKSIG
address
1CmC2Cr9TAroYRYaBQ8QTHGnM6V2q5vtTz
transaction
62b2bd6311e4e1a7a3fdcb28fa9421c0b585b5c79b9e8b8135c46dc25d897995
spent
true